In today's episode of "Good Enough Day with Ray," I share a personal story about a hectic Saturday and how the mindset of "Progress Over Perfection" made all the difference. The day started with a tired mistake—almost washing my hands with toothpaste—and a long work shift that left me feeling drained. After getting caught up in social media scrolling, I felt the day slipping away and battled thoughts of worthlessness and exhaustion. Remembering our theme, I chose to do a 30-minute workout at my own pace and share my experience on the podcast, realizing progress doesn’t require perfection. This episode is a reminder that even small efforts are valuable, and what you can do today truly is good enough.
